Synopsis

Newly revised for 2004 with expanded sections on great accommodations, reliable restaurants, pristine beaches, incredible diving and many other water sports. From the cloud forest, dense jungle, sandy beaches, and tropical savannah to rushing rivers and white waterfalls, Open Road's Costa Rica Guide gives readers more choices, more detail, and more useful tips than any other book in print. Get advice on ecotouring, find out the best times and places to see sea turtles nesting, explore the wilds of Corcovado National Park, or just relax in one of the many new resorts up and down the beautiful beaches of Costa Rica's Pacific coast.

About the Author

Paul Glassman was among the first to write travel guides to the region beginning in the 1970s, and the Open Road guides to Central America remain the gold standard for other travel books. He lives in Montreal, Canada. Costa Rica resident Charlie Morris is the updater of this edition.
